jQuery EasyUI 获取tabs的实例解析

左边tree,右边tabs。点击tree增加相应的tabs

function addtabs(node) {

var start = ”;

var end = ”;

if((‘#tt').tabs(‘exists',node.text))

{(‘#tt').tabs(‘select',node.text);

(‘#tt').tabs(‘select',node.text);

}

else {(‘#tt').tabs(‘add',{

“title”:node.text,

“fit”:true,

“content”:”,

“selected”:true,

“border”:false,

“plain”:true,

“scrollIncrement”:400,

“scrollDuration”:200,

“closable”:true,

tools:[{

iconCls:'icon-reload',

handler:function(){

reloadTabs(node);

},

“toolPosition”:”left”,

}],

‘dnd':true

});

}

}

获取tabs属性

function gettabs(node){

var menuName=parent.(‘#tt').tabs(‘getSelected').panel(‘options'); //获取选中tabs 对象

var id =parent.(“#category”).tree(‘getSelected');//获取选中tree对象

console.info(menuName);

console.info(id);

}

刷新tabs

function reloadTabs(node) {

var tab = (‘#tt').tabs(‘getTab',node.text);(‘#tt').tabs(‘update',{

tab: tab,

options: tab.panel(‘options')

});

}

以上所述是小编给大家介绍的jQuery EasyUI 获取tabs的实例解析,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对网站的支持!

以上是 jQuery EasyUI 获取tabs的实例解析 的全部内容, 来源链接: utcz.com/z/340200.html

回到顶部